#06ede2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#06ede2 is composed of 2.4% red, 92.9% green and 88.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.6%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 177.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 47.6%. #06ede2 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#00dbc5. Closest websafe color is: #00ffcc.

#06ede2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#06ede2 has RGB values of R:6, G:237, B:226 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 454114.

Shades and Tints of #06ede2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000707 is the darkest color, while #f3fffe is the lightest one.
